Indefinite Quantity / Indefinite Delivery Contract
99004W01
Indefinite Delivery/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contracts furnish a public owner a contractual mechanism to rapidly expand its capacity to rapidly execute design, construction, and design-build contracts on multiple projects without the need to develop a separate procurement for each project. This research will synthesize state departments of transportation (DOT), Federal Lands Highway Division and federal agency IDIQ experience, benchmarking the state-of-the practice. It will then use a combination of structured interviews with experienced IDIQ project managers and case study research to develop a generic IDIQ framework upon which Mn/DOT-specific implementation guidelines can be produced to add IDIQ to the Mn/DOT procurement toolbox.
